Why is Buffett invested in BYD?

In BYD, Buffett and Munger believed they had found a company with a shot at one day becoming the largest player in a global automobile market that was inevitably going electric. As BYD has grown, so has the value of Berkshire Hathaway’s investment.

How much does Buffett own of BYD?

The famed investor’s company spent $232 million to buy 225 million shares of BYD in 2008. Its stake was worth $5.9 billion at the end of last year, Berkshire’s latest annual report shows. Yet BYD’s stock price has surged by about 23\% since then, lifting the value of Berkshire’s roughly 8\% stake to $7.9 billion.

Which Chinese EV company is the best?

BYD (OTC:BYDDY) controls the highest share, 18\%, of China’s EV market. The company derives more than half of its revenue from auto and related products. In November, BYD delivered 97,242 vehicles. Of that, 90,121 units were EVs, including plug-in hybrids.

Where is BYD made?

Industrial facilities consist of two manufacturing plants in Xi’an, an R&D center and manufacturing plant in Shenzhen (the headquarters of BYD Co Ltd), a manufacturing plant in Changsha, a manufacturing plant in Shaoguan, and an R&D center and parts plant in Shanghai.
